As part of a celebration for our family, I made a reservation at Papa Joe's in Oak Lawn for a party of 20 people. The reservation was made one week ahead. We were seated right away, but then experienced nothing but waiting - and waiting - and more waiting, as the servers seemed to take care of every other patron in Oak Lawn except for us. We waited 90 minutes for our food to arrive. When it did, most of it was overdone. My husband had the Lake Perch special which was dried out. The garlic break appetizer that he ordered took 30 minutes to get to the table. For the prices charged, this restaurant is no bargain at all. Most of the people who had come for this dinner had driven all day from out of state. I was embarrassed at the horrible service we received. The children in the group were so tired that their parents couldn't even eat their own dinner - they had to take care of restless tired children, who also had waited over 90 minutes for simple dishes such as spaghetti and chicken fingers. I will never darken the door of this establishment again. It's a wonder they stay in business.
